East Coast of Greenland, Ammassalik district


The East Cost of Greenland is much more remote and less inhabited than the West Cost. Only 3000 people are living on a stretch of coast of 2700km. The Ammassalik district, that contains five settlements, has the largest part of the East Coast population, formed of Inuit people. Ammassalik is situated at the same latitude as the northern part of Islande.
